Chapman and Cutler Sells Internally Built 'Closing Room' Software to NetDocuments

Chapman's Practice Innovations team built a transaction/closing-room management application in-house, used on tens of thousands of closings, and sold it to NetDocuments, which commercialized it as 'SetBuilder' -- a rare instance of a law firm developing and selling software to a tech vendor.
